**14:22 — Thumbnail queue backs up.** Around 14:22 the Snapfern thumbnail generation queue on Pixelbarn started piling up after a bad deploy doubled retry rates. Support saw "processing forever" tickets spike. Marla rolled back at 14:51 and the queue drained by 15:10. If customers still report stuck thumbnails, ask them to re-upload once. For reference, the rollback build is below.

session token of kagup-hahaf = htk3_2b8

# Build Provenance: Incremental Rebuilds on Mosswire

Quick primer: Mosswire only rebuilds pages whose content hash changed, so "why didn't my page update?" usually means the source hash matched. Every incremental run writes a provenance record — which inputs, which template version, which cache entries it reused. If output looks stale, don't nuke the cache first; check the provenance log. Each record is keyed by the token that appears below.

build token for fafof-tageg: htk21_f30a3062ec5a0972b3bbf

For the board's awareness: outgoing director Marit Solberg transfers oversight of large-deal discounting to incoming director Tomas Eyre. Current policy permits up to 12% discount on contracts above the Tier-3 threshold, with anything beyond requiring dual sign-off from Commercial and Finance. Two pending deals, Project Ashgrove and the Quillen renewal, sit at the edge of that limit and merit early attention. Tomas should also review the exception log from the past two quarters. The confidential note below outlines the related business plans.

board note of kagef-fawef: Headcount on the Kasdor team goes from 61 to 128 by the end of May. Gross margin on Kasdor came in at 27 percent against a plan of 38 percent.

# Flaglight Rollouts — Approvals

Quick version for on-call: any rollout touching more than 5% of traffic needs an approval in Flaglight before the ramp continues. Kill switches don't need approval — just flip them and note it in the incident channel. Scheduled ramps pause automatically if error budget burns hot. If you're stuck at 2 a.m. with a pending approval, there's one person authorized to override, and that's the approver below.

account owner for tagep-bafof: Norael Gilax Juleth